在这个数字化时代,网页内容的管理和更新变得越来越重要。而jQuery,作为一种优秀的JavaScript库,可以帮助我们轻松实现网页元素的动态增删,让网页内容更加灵活和丰富。下面,我们就来一起学习如何使用jQuery给网页标签进行动态操作。
一、了解jQuery
jQuery是一个快速、小型且功能丰富的JavaScript库,它简化了JavaScript的开发过程,使我们可以更方便地进行DOM操作、事件处理、动画制作等。使用jQuery,我们可以轻松地实现网页元素的增删、修改和显示等操作。
二、准备工作
在开始之前,我们需要确保以下准备工作:
- 引入jQuery库:首先,我们需要在HTML文档中引入jQuery库。可以通过CDN链接或者下载jQuery库到本地进行引入。
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
- 选择器:在使用jQuery进行DOM操作之前,我们需要先了解一些常用的选择器。例如,
#id代表ID选择器,.class代表类选择器,tag代表标签选择器等。
三、动态添加标签
要动态添加标签,我们可以使用$(selector).append()方法。这个方法可以将内容追加到指定选择器的元素中。
示例:
假设我们要在网页中添加一个段落标签(<p>),可以使用以下代码:
$(document).ready(function() {
$("#button").click(function() {
$("#content").append("<p>这是一个新添加的段落。</p>");
});
});
在上面的代码中,我们首先在HTML文档中添加了一个按钮(<button id="button">添加段落</button>)和一个内容容器(<div id="content"></div>)。当按钮被点击时,会执行jQuery代码,将一个新的段落标签追加到内容容器中。
四、动态删除标签
要动态删除标签,我们可以使用$(selector).remove()方法。这个方法可以从DOM中移除指定选择器的元素。
示例:
假设我们要删除上面添加的段落标签,可以使用以下代码:
$(document).ready(function() {
$("#delete-button").click(function() {
$("#content p").remove();
});
});
在上面的代码中,我们添加了一个新的按钮(<button id="delete-button">删除段落</button>)。当按钮被点击时,会执行jQuery代码,将内容容器中所有的段落标签删除。
五、总结
通过学习本文,相信你已经掌握了使用jQuery进行网页标签动态增删的基本方法。在实际应用中,你可以结合自己的需求,灵活运用这些方法,让网页内容更加丰富和生动。同时,jQuery还有很多其他强大的功能,等你去探索和学习。
